Abstract
In this paper, by combining modular forms and characteristic forms, we obtain general anomaly cancellation formulas of any dimension. For dimensional manifolds, our results include the gravitational anomaly cancellation formulas of Alvarez-Gaum\'e and Witten in dimensions 2, 6 and 10 (\cite{AW}) as special cases. In dimension , we derive anomaly cancellation formulas for index gerbes. In dimension , we obtain certain results about eta invariants, which are interesting in spectral geometry.
